koa-static è un middleware per Koa, un framework web per Node.js, progettato per servire file statici. Questo pacchetto semplifica la gestione dei file statici, come immagini, fogli di stile e script JavaScript, consentendo agli sviluppatori di configurare facilmente la loro applicazione per servire contenuti statici in modo efficiente. Utilizzando koa-static
, puoi specificare una directory da cui servire i file e gestire automaticamente le richieste per questi file.
Tuttavia, ci sono anche altre librerie che offrono funzionalità simili. Ecco alcune alternative:
send
è ideale se desideri un controllo più fine su come vengono serviti i file, senza legarti a un framework specifico.serve-static
offre funzionalità simili a koa-static
, come la gestione della cache e la possibilità di specificare una directory di origine per i file statici. Se stai già utilizzando Express o desideri una soluzione consolidata per servire file statici, serve-static
è una scelta valida.Per confrontare koa-static
con send
e serve-static
, visita il seguente link: Confronto tra koa-static, send e serve-static.